First salt tank ever and it has been set up for 17 days now. I believe I am in the diatom stage at the moment and wanted to check to see if my parameters were within the right range for where I am at. I am mainly concerned with PH and KH.

37g tank with no sump, I plan on it being a reef tank. Mainly Zoas and mushrooms, hopefully some Acans and a few small fish and inverts.

NH3/NH4: 0
NO2: 0
NO3: 0
PH: 7.9-8.0 (not 100% sure on color)
KH: 7.5
Salinity: 1.024
I suck at reading other measurements so there is probably a degree of estimation.
CA: ~425
MAG: 1480 (was told the test can run a bit high)
PO4: .2

I am pretty sure I am in the diatom stage with all the brown algae looking stuff pretty much everywhere. I was wondering if I was on track and if my ph and KH are lower than they should be what the best way to fix it is.

Also for more info I filled the tank up with aquavitro salinity and have done 2 changes with the salinity and the last 2 changes have been with red sea coral reef pro. Until I put coral in the tank I think I will continue to use salinity so I don't over dose my tank with the pro since I have little to use calc/mag.
